Firstly, let's clarify some light on what Bitcoin actually is: a decentralized digital currency that uses cryptography for security. Unlike conventional currencies, Bitcoin isn't regulated by any government or financial institution. Instead, transactions are logged on a public ledger called the blockchain, which is always updated and viewable to everyone.

  • Transfers are made directly between users without intermediaries like banks, minimizing fees and improving transaction speeds.
  • Nodes play a crucial role in securing the network by tackling complex mathematical problems to confirm transactions and append them to the blockchain.
  • Bitcoins' capped supply of 21 million coins contributes to its value, making it a potentially attractive investment for some.

However, Bitcoin is also known for its volatility. Its value can fluctuate dramatically in short periods, posing it as a volatile investment. Consequently, it's important to learn thoroughly before making any decisions in Bitcoin or any other copyright.
